Powerful, fast and elegant TODO / task manager. (CalDAV and local)
Take control of your TODO list.Cfait is designed for speed and stability using Rust, it puts you in control of your data with a local-first approach that syncs seamlessly across your devices.
Why Cfait?
- Open Source & Cross-Platform: Use Cfait on Android, Linux, and Windows. Your tasks adhere to open standards (CalDAV and iCalendar), not walled gardens.
- Syncs Everywhere: Fully compatible with Nextcloud, iCloud, Radicale, Xandikos, and other standard CalDAV servers.
- Offline First: Optimistic UI updates mean you never wait for a server response. Use the persistent "Local" calendar for offline tasks and migrate them to a server later.
- Smart Input: Add tasks naturally. Typing "Buy cat food !1 @tomorrow @@grocery_store ~15m" automatically sets the priority, due date, location and duration.
Productivity Features
- GTD Workflow: Mark tasks as Needs Action, In Process (>), Cancelled (x), or Done.
- Hierarchy: Create sub-tasks, promote children, and organize nested lists.
- Dependencies: Link tasks using "Blocked-by" or "Child-of" logic (RFC 9253).
- Tags & Aliases: Organize with hierarchical tags (e.g., #work:backend). Create inline aliases (e.g., #shed:=#home_improvement and @home_improvement:=@@home) for rapid filing.
- Sane Sorting: Tasks are sorted by Status > Start Date > Due Date > Priority.
Smart Syntax GuideWhen adding or editing a task, use these shortcuts:
- !1 to !9: Set Priority (1 is Critical, 9 is Low).
- @date: Set Due Date (e.g., @tomorrow, @2025-12-31, @2w, @in two weeks).
- ^date: Set Start Date (hides task until date).
- ~duration: Estimate time (e.g., ~30m, ~2h).
- @every X: Set Recurrence (e.g., @daily, @every 2 weeks).
- @@loc: Set Location (e.g., @@home, @@"hardware store").
- url:http://perdu.com: Attach a URL.
Advanced SearchFind exactly what you need with powerful filters:
- is:active / is:done: Filter by status.
- ~<30m: Find tasks taking less than 30 minutes.
- !<3: Find high-priority tasks.
- @<today: Find overdue tasks.
- @@home: Find tasks at a specific location.
